7 DAYS

Prompt. Build. Ship.

No months of planning. No overthinking. Just one week of after-hours vibe coding with AI between my full-time job.

🤖

Claude handled the boilerplate. I handled the vision. Every section you see was born from a conversation, not a tutorial.

The Stack

🚀

Astro 6

Islands Architecture. Zero JS shipped by default. Content-first framework that renders pure HTML.

Framework
💨

Tailwind CSS v4

@theme tokens for colors, fonts, and spacing. No config file needed.

Styling
📝

MDX

Markdown + JSX components. Blog posts with interactive elements.

Content
⚛️

React 19

Theme toggle, counters, typing effects. Hydrated only when needed.

Islands
🧠

Claude Code

The co-pilot behind every prompt. Turned weeks of work into days.

AI

How It Went Down

1-2

Foundation

Project scaffold, page routes, layout system, glassmorphic nav, theme tokens.

3-4

Core Sections

Hero, animated bento cards, blog timeline. Every section shaped through prompts.

5-6

Polish & Pages

Lime-accent dark mode, cinematic intro overlay, remaining content pages.

7

Ship It

Final sweep, Lighthouse audit, Vercel deploy. Done.

All of this happened after work hours and during breaks. With AI, you move at the speed of ideas.

Design Choices

Nav

Floating glassmorphic bar with backdrop blur

Texture

Grain overlay for tactile depth

Accent

Electric lime #c4ff00 in dark mode

Type

Space Grotesk display headings, bold and editorial

Intro

Cinematic overlay on first visit with mystery hooks and staggered reveals

Performance

95+
Performance
100
Accessibility
100
Best Practices
100
SEO

Pure HTML. No JS overhead. Astro delivers exactly what the browser needs.